Senior .Net Core Developer
Job Description:
We are seeking a highly experienced Senior .NET Core Developer to join our development team. The ideal candidate will have a strong background in designing, developing, and maintaining enterprise-level applications using .NET Core and related technologies. You will play a key role in technical leadership, solution design, and mentoring junior developers
Key Responsibilities:
Design, develop, test, and deploy robust and scalable applications using .NET Core and C#.
Collaborate with architects, business analysts, and other developers to deliver high-quality solutions.
Architectural Oversight:
Design scalable, secure, and high-performance .NET Core applications.
Review and guide the architecture, design patterns, and technical decisions.
Code Quality & Standards:
Conduct code reviews and ensure adherence to coding standards.
Define and enforce best practices for development, testing, and deployment.
Mentoring & Technical Guidance:
Write clean, maintainable, and reusable code following best practices and coding standards.
Participate in system design, architecture discussions, and code reviews.
Work closely with the DevOps team to ensure CI/CD pipelines and cloud deployments.
Optimize application performance and troubleshoot issues across development, QA, and production environments.
Technical Skills Required:
Strong proficiency in .NET Core, C#, and ASP.NET Core MVC / Web API.
Experience with Entity Framework Core, LINQ, and SQL Server.
Hands-on experience with RESTful API development and microservices architecture.
Good understanding of asynchronous programming, dependency injection, and design patterns.
Familiarity with JavaScript frameworks like Angular or React is a plus.
Experience with Azure, Docker, or Kubernetes is a strong advantage.
Proficient in version control systems like Git.
Key Skills :
Company Profile
We are a business transformation partner who will turn your points of friction into flares of opportunity.
Telephonic Interview Available
- Telephonic interview are scheduled for this job opening.
- Interested Candidates are requested to apply and get recruiter contact number for telephonic interview.
- Candidates can call recruiter on given contact to start telephonic interview during working hours.